It is that time of year again. Everything is green, the Park is getting busy, and we are starting to see the impact of the increase in litter and graffiti in some areas of the Park. As always, Friends of the James River Park is doing what we can to support the JRPS team in their efforts to maintain safe and clean parks.
This year we are excited to be able to support the City of Richmond Ranger Program and the James River Park System by hiring two part time seasonal Graffiti Response Field Technicians. Reporting directly to the Ranger Supervisor, this two-person team will work through the summer to document, remove, and spread awareness about vandalism in the Park. The ultimate goal is to reduce vandalism on rocks, trees, and Park structures. Their main focus will be around Belle Isle and the Dry Rocks, where the problem is worst, and they will work in other areas as the need arises.
